Nie rozumiem co oznacza: "Aktualizacja modułu odpada, ponieważ autor zamknął projekt".
Poradzenie sobie z kłopotem polega na małej modyfikacji kodu (pliku) modułu. Zrobienie tego za pomoca mojej porady czy nadpisania plików modułu to jedno działanie.
Komunikat pojawia się ponieważ na niektórych podstronach nie jest odpalany komponent czy inne rozszerzenie Sobi2, które pobiera klasę sobi2Config.
Należy w pliku modułu: mod_sobi2latest.php użyć kodu, który sprawdzi czy klasa jest dołączona, jeśli nie - to ma to wykonać:
Kod PHP:
$add = defined( 'JPATH_SITE' ) ? DS.'mod_sobi2latest' : null;
defined( '_SOBI_CMSROOT' ) || define( '_SOBI_CMSROOT', str_replace( DS.'modules'.$add, null, dirname( __FILE__ ) ) );
class_exists( 'sobi2Config' ) || require_once( _SOBI_CMSROOT.DS.'components'.DS.'com_sobi2'.DS.'config.class.php' );
Ten kawałek kodu - z najnowszego modułu - za to odpowiada.
Co do metody aktualizacji wersji 1.5 do najnowszej - to myślę, że jest tyle razy ten temat wałkowany, że hasło : "nadpisanie plików" powinno być właściwą wskazówką.